Default For high level veterans....

So a great many of us have been level 36 and beyond for over a month now and every day I see more and more joining the ranks...

What keeps you playing? What keeps you logging on every day? I ask because technically, there is nothing to do. The daily quests, while available, don't offer us enough xp to level unless we do them for months running and the particular creatures we have to kill in those daily's don't drop worthwhile loot. There's always the market but with the recent economy crash, listing has been very very risky.

What will continue to keep you playing? What will bring you back to the game every day?

Lets discuss some things that would help some of the more hardcore players retain interest in this game. Let's also try to avoid the obvious NEW ZONE! kind of discussions as they'll come eventually. What are some daily activities that you feel would give you some renewed vigor in this game?

Please be descriptive.

We all say CRAFTING! but what does that consist of to you? How is that a fulfilling daily activity. How would guilds keep you interested? What about pets? What about some entirely new ideas that create daily draw for the high level player?

Guilds, well I really don't even have an idea to begin with on how guilds work. Guilds were back in the middle ages were just associations of craftsmen, something along a fraternity, but in MMOs I think they're just a place for a group of friends or high level players gather together to have I dunno rivalries with others, maybe they're just like the forum groups except in the game. Perhaps each guild has a specialty, something that the guild leader chooses before creating it. Lets say each guild can have a special attribute, such as this guild gives you 10% more gold from monster drops, that guild gives you an extra 5% Health, or that guild gives you an extra XP bonus for each kill. That could be how guilds work.

Mounts, well I really just find these to be fun, but they could go much deeper than a faster traveling option. There could be Mount Races as in
Horse races, have some sort of betting system for it. Mounts could be used to send stuff to banks when you're far away. For example you're in a dungeon/cave/temple/jungle and you're backpack is full so you send your mount to empty your back pack in your bank, that would be most certainly helpful.

Thing about the Guilds that will keep me palying : )

Guilds competitions - one week (or 2 days) long competitions, each week different task: zombeets killed, coins gathered, etc. This will require another high scores site to track guilds progress during competitions.

Make guilds like 10 (15 maybe) ppl max. This way there won't be just one super guild but guilds will fight for more active players.

Think about who can invite new ppl to a guild:
1) Only guild founder - not a good idea whole guild will die if this person stops playing.
2) ...

edit: A price for winning competitions for all members of course
